The American Lawyer featured Lucinda Low in an article titled “Big Law Rainmakers Spill Their Secrets.” The article, published in the April 2017 issue of the magazine, asks 12 big law rainmakers “what is the secret to developing great client relationships?”
Ms. Low, head of the firm's Compliance, Investigations, Trade and Enforcement Department, says: “I was fortunate to attract clients relatively early in my career, when I was still an associate. Those early successes taught me I could attract and retain business. If you are lucky you will find opportunities to bond with clients. It does not work with everyone, and you need to accept that and move on where it does not. This is a relationship business. You have to be good, but you also have to generate trust and confidence in clients that you can solve their problems. Don't always look to maximize revenues, but look for opportunities to build the relationship.”
